Vodafone Internet Blackout: Software Issue Causes Massive Service Disruption

Vodafone has revealed that yesterday’s massive internet blackout affecting hundreds of thousands of customers was caused by a non-malicious software issue. The outage disrupted broadband, 4G, and 5G services nationwide, sparking compensation concerns and scam warnings.

Vodafone’s massive internet blackout that left hundreds of thousands of customers without connectivity has been confirmed as stemming from a “non-malicious software issue” originating from a vendor partner. The widespread service disruption affected broadband, 4G, and 5G networks simultaneously, creating nationwide connectivity challenges during peak hours on Monday afternoon.
